RESEPI™ (Remote Sensing Payload Instrument) is a sensor-fusion platform designed for accuracy-focused remote sensing applications. RESEPI utilizes a high-performance Inertial Labs INS (GPS-Aided Inertial Navigation System) with a tactical-grade IMU and a high-accuracy single or dual-antenna GNSS receiver, integrated with a Linux-based processing core and data-logging software. The platform also provides a WiFi interface, optional imaging module, and external cellular modem for RTCM corrections. RESEPI can be operated by a single hardware button or from a wirelessly connected device via a simple web interface.

Applications

The RESEPI Velodyne VLP-16 aerial LiDAR solution is a great fit for many applications such as utility mapping (power lines), construction volumetrics, site surveying, precision agriculture, forestry, and mining operations. It’s reliable vertical accuracy and low beam divergence of 0.17° (H), 0.09° (V) made it a suitable system to be selected for integration into the mapping and surveying solutions. This system has many different mounting options and can be used with mobile vehicles, DJI-supported drones (DJI M300, M600 Pro), custom drones, handheld platforms, vehicles, the Freefly Alta-X, and many more.

Technical Specifications

System
System Vertical Accuracy:3 – 5 cm
Precision:4 – 6 cm
Precision (1σ Noise Removal):2 – 4 cm
Recommended AGL:Up to 65 m
Weight:1.7 kg (with camera);
1.3 kg (without camera)
Dimensions:20.5 x 14.2 x 14.1 cm
Max Flight Time:33 minutes (DJI M300)
External Storage:256 GB USB Included
System Computer:Quad Core, 1GB RAM, 8GB eMMC
Operational Voltage Range:9-45V
Power Consumption:15W
LiDAR
Laser Range Capabilities:1.0m (min. range);
100m (max. range);
2mm (resolution)
Range Accuracy:+/- 3 cm
FOV (Horizontal):360°
FOV (Vertical):30°
Scan Angle (Vertical):-15° to 15°
Beam Divergence:0.17° (H), 0.09°(V)
Number of Lasers:16
Number of Returns:2
Pulse Rate:300k/s (single return);
600k/s (dual return)
Camera
Model:24MP RGB Mapping Camera
Lens:Sony E-Mount 16mm, 70° FOV
Max Trigger Rate:2 seconds
External Camera Support:Yes
Software
Field Checks:Yes, Included
Pre-Processing:Yes, Included
Post-Processing:Yes, Supported
GPS-Aided INS
IMU:Inertial Labs Tactical Grade IMU-P
GNSS:Single or Dual Antenna
Constellations:GPS, GLONASS, Galileo, BeiDou, QZSS, NavIC (IRNSS), SBAS, L-Band
Frequencies:L1, L2, L5
Operation Modes:RTK and PPK
Output Rates:Up to 200Hz (INS);
Up to 2,000Hz (IMU)
Pitch/Roll Accuracy:0.03° (RTK);
0.006° (PPK)
Heading Accuracy:0.15° (RTK);
0.03° (PPK)
Velocity Accuracy:<0.03 m/s
Position Accuracy:1cm + 1ppm (RTK);
0.5cm (PPK)
